CVE-2025-23700
WordPress vulnerability analysis and mitigation

Overview

A Reflected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ability was discovered in Yonatan Reinberg's yCyclista plugin versions 1.2.3 and below. The vulnerability was initially reported on October 30, 2024, and was publicly disclosed on January 16, 2025. This security flaw has been assigned the identifier CVE-2025-23700 and affects the WordPress plugin yCyclista (Patchstack).

Technical details

The vulnerability is classified as an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ation, leading to Cross-site Scripting (XSS). It has received a CVSS score of 6.1 (Medium) according to some sources, while others rate it at 7.1. The vulnerability allows for reflected XSS attacks and requires no authentication to exploit (Wordfence, Patchstack).

Impact

The vulnerability could allow malicious actors to inject malicious scripts, including redirects, advertisements, and other HTML payloads into the affected website. These injected scripts would be executed when guests visit the site, potentially compromising user security and website integrity (Patchstack).

Mitigation and workarounds

As of February 17, 2025, no official fix is available for this vulnerability. However, Patchstack has issued a virtual patch to mitigate the issue by blocking potential attacks until an official fix becomes available. Website administrators are advised to implement these mitigations immediately (Patchstack).
